Can I run Apache and IIS on the same computer with the same IP address (and different ports?)

"Primary" must be IIS. Is it possible to access Apache without entering a port number The reason for this: I can not get Django to work in IIS Any ideas will be appreciated

You can configure Apache on a different port, and then use redirects or proxies in IIS so that people get to the Apache port without typing it.
